Anders Hejlsberg: Ingeniero de software

La industria del software se ha transformado enormemente en las últimas décadas, y los ingenieros de software han desempeñado un papel crucial en este cambio. Uno de los nombres más reconocidos en este campo es Anders Hejlsberg. En este artículo, exploraremos la vida y el trabajo de Anders Hejlsberg, un destacado ingeniero de software conocido por sus contribuciones a los lenguajes de programación. Desde su participación en el desarrollo del lenguaje C# hasta su liderazgo en proyectos como TypeScript, Anders Hejlsberg ha dejado una huella duradera en la industria. Acompáñanos en este viaje para descubrir más sobre la trayectoria y sus contribuciones.

La vida temprana de Anders Hejlsberg

Anders Hejlsberg nació en Tårnby, Dinamarca, en 1960. Desde una edad temprana, mostró un gran interés y habilidad para la informática y la programación. ¿Cuáles fueron las influencias que despertaron su pasión por la programación? Anders Hejlsberg encontró inspiración en el Commodore PET, uno de los primeros computadores personales populares.

El comienzo de su carrera en Microsoft

Anders Hejlsberg comenzó su carrera en Borland en 1996. Fue reclutado por la compañía después de impresionar a muchos con su talento y experiencia en el desarrollo de lenguajes de programación. ¿Cuáles fueron los primeros proyectos en los que trabajó en Borland? Anders Hejlsberg: Ingeniero de software fue uno de los líderes del equipo que creó el entorno de desarrollo integrado (IDE) para Turbo Pascal y Turbo Pascal for Windows.

El desarrollo del lenguaje C#

Uno de los mayores logros de Anders Hejlsberg es su contribución al desarrollo del lenguaje C# ahora en Microsoft. C# es un lenguaje de programación moderno y poderoso que se utiliza ampliamente en el desarrollo de aplicaciones para Windows y otras plataformas. ¿Qué llevó a Anders Hejlsberg a crear C#? Anders Hejlsberg vio la necesidad de un lenguaje que combinará la eficiencia del lenguaje C++ con la simplicidad del lenguaje Java.

Anders Hejlsberg y su influencia en Delphi

Además de su trabajo en el desarrollo de C#, Anders Hejlsberg también tuvo un papel fundamental en la creación de Delphi, un entorno de desarrollo integrado basado en Pascal. ¿Cómo contribuyó Anders Hejlsberg a Delphi? Anders Hejlsberg lideró el equipo que desarrolló Turbo Pascal y luego trabajó en el diseño y la implementación de Delphi, llevando las capacidades de programación de Pascal a un nivel completamente nuevo.

Creando TypeScript: Un lenguaje para el desarrollo web

En los últimos años, Anders Hejlsberg ha estado liderando el desarrollo de TypeScript, un lenguaje de programación diseñado para el desarrollo de aplicaciones web a gran escala. ¿Qué impulsó a Anders Hejlsberg a crear TypeScript? Se dio cuenta de la necesidad de un lenguaje que ofreciera un sistema de tipos estáticos y características avanzadas de programación orientada a objetos para JavaScript.

Anders Hejlsberg y su enfoque en la programación orientada a objetos

Anders Hejlsberg es conocido por su enfoque en la programación orientada a objetos. ¿Cómo ha influenciado su enfoque en el desarrollo de lenguajes de programación? Anders Hejlsberg ha trabajado en el diseño de características de programación orientada a objetos que facilitan el desarrollo de software modular y extensible.

Preguntas frecuentes sobre Anders Hejlsberg

¿Cuáles son las principales contribuciones de Anders Hejlsberg a la industria del software?

Ha realizado varias contribuciones significativas a la industria del software. Algunas de las principales son:

  • El desarrollo del lenguaje C#, que se ha convertido en uno de los lenguajes más utilizados en el desarrollo de aplicaciones empresariales.
  • Su trabajo en Delphi, que llevó las capacidades de programación de Pascal a un nuevo nivel.
  • La creación de TypeScript, un lenguaje que mejora la productividad y la calidad del desarrollo de aplicaciones web a gran escala.

¿Cuál es la experiencia de Anders Hejlsberg en el desarrollo de lenguajes de programación?

Tiene una amplia experiencia en el desarrollo de lenguajes de programación. Ha liderado proyectos como C#, Delphi y TypeScript, y ha trabajado en el diseño de características clave de estos lenguajes. Su experiencia abarca desde lenguajes de programación de propósito general hasta lenguajes específicos de dominio.

¿Cuál es el legado de Anders Hejlsberg en la industria del software?

El legado en la industria del software es significativo. Sus contribuciones han tenido un impacto duradero en el desarrollo de lenguajes de programación y en la forma en que los desarrolladores construyen aplicaciones. Los lenguajes que ha creado o influido, como C#, Delphi y TypeScript, son ampliamente utilizados y valorados en la comunidad de desarrollo de software.

¿Qué lo hace destacar como ingeniero de software?

Se destaca como ingeniero de software por su capacidad para combinar la visión conceptual con una sólida experiencia técnica. Su enfoque en la programación orientada a objetos y su habilidad para diseñar lenguajes intuitivos y poderosos lo convierten en una figura influyente en la industria. Además, su liderazgo en proyectos clave y su pasión por mejorar la productividad de los desarrolladores lo distinguen como uno de los ingenieros de software más destacados de nuestra época.

¿Cómo ha impactado Anders Hejlsberg en el desarrollo de aplicaciones empresariales?

Ha tenido un impacto significativo en el desarrollo de aplicaciones empresariales a través de su trabajo en el lenguaje C#. C# se ha convertido en uno de los lenguajes preferidos para el desarrollo de aplicaciones empresariales debido a su combinación de eficiencia, facilidad de uso y capacidad para aprovechar el ecosistema de Microsoft. El diseño de C# ha permitido a los desarrolladores construir aplicaciones robustas y escalables para entornos empresariales complejos.

¿Cuál es el futuro de Anders Hejlsberg en la industria del software?

Sigue siendo una figura influyente en la industria del software y se espera que continúe liderando proyectos innovadores en el futuro. Su enfoque en el desarrollo de lenguajes de programación intuitivos y poderosos se alinea con las demandas cambiantes de la industria, y es probable que siga siendo un impulsor clave de la evolución del desarrollo de software.

Conclusión

Anders Hejlsberg ha dejado una huella duradera en la industria del software a través de su trabajo en el desarrollo de lenguajes de programación influyentes. Desde su papel en la creación de C# y Delphi hasta su liderazgo en el proyecto TypeScript, Anders Hejlsberg ha demostrado una habilidad excepcional para diseñar lenguajes intuitivos y poderosos que mejoran la productividad de los desarrolladores. Su visión y experiencia técnica lo convierten en una autoridad en el campo de la ingeniería de software.

TecnoDigital

Apasionado por la tecnología y el desarrollo de software, me adentro en el universo de sistemas e informática con el objetivo de fomentar la innovación y resolver desafíos complejos.
Botón volver arriba